There are many different types of stars. Our Sun is a small dwarf star. When this type of star dies it simply goes out and the outer atmosphere blows away and it becomes a nebula (cloud of gas) surrounding a rocky core. However when a massive star, many times bigger than the sun dies, it collapses in on itself. As things compress they gain energy as the kenetic energy (remember energy cannot be created or destroyed) is converted into heat energy. This heat creates huge thermal pressure and the compressed star explodes in a supernova. The resulting mass that is left collapses again and into a very dense object called a Neutron Star. If the star was big enough and there is enough mass that collapses the gravitational field is so much that it crushes atoms out of existance. This is a black hole.
Hawking radiation is a form of energy that is theorized to be emitted by black holes. It is named after physicist Stephen Hawking, who proposed its existence due to quantum effects near a black hole's event horizon.
